Wirecard Bank Ag & Anor v Scott & Ors
The defendants, Shepherd and van Meel, managed Xclusive and conspired to defraud the claimants by selling Olympic tickets they never intended to supply, made fraudulent misrepresentations, and are personally liable for company debts under CDDA s.15 due to management while Shepherd was disqualified. Scott's defence was struck out and judgment entered against him.
